如果文章正文中包含图片,DEDE将默认生成一个标准尺寸的预览图片。该标准尺寸,是在 系统设置->系统基本参数->附件设置 里面设置:缩略图默认宽度(cfg_ddimg_width)和缩略图默认高度(cfg_ddimg_height),这两个参数进行设置的。

在模板调用时,如果刚刚好需要显示这个尺寸的预览图,那么图片看起来就比较舒服,否则就是变形的。
杯具的是:绝大多数时候,模板要求的图片尺寸,都恰恰不是DEDE标准预览图尺寸。

本插件自诩为DEDE自动采集、伪原创、更新一体化插件,当然对这个预览图也是有处理方案的。
废话不多说,上图大家自己看:

这个功能要如何使用呢?
你只需要在DEDE模板显示预览图的代码段,比如像这样一段:
<img src='[field:litpic/]’ width=’143px’ height=’106px’/>

将它修改成:
<img src=”[field:litpic function=getLitPath(@me,143,106)/]” />

这里143是宽度,106是高度。如果宽度和高度一样都是143,这段代码还可以简写为:
<img src=”[field:litpic function=getLitPath(@me,143)/]” />

然后就可以手工生成看一下效果,使用起来就是这么简单。
这种既简单又方便的功能,只有 本自动采集插件第二版 才支持。

 

2011-12-05更新,感谢 【至诚】网友的反馈
—————————————————————–
【小技巧】生成多种缩略图的情况下,系统默认缩略图尺寸最好比自定义尺寸要大!例如:默认310X250 自定义可以是180X130 只要比默认的尺寸小即可。

阅读全文..